Annual Report 2014-2015 > Adolescent sexual health

- We provide training, technical assistance and evaluation to ensure California’s teen comprehensive sex education programs are based on scientific evidence, and are taught consistently.
- We work with the World Bank and other international organizations to include adolescent health perspectives in their work, particularly the impact of early marriage on young women’s health and development.
